The more people using the service, the slower it will be - that's especially true if the devices are going to be streaming video. Not all areas of a resort have strong signals, and you can't predict what your neighbors will be doing when you sign on, either.

You really won't know until you are there, but from recent reports, the resort wifi service has definitely improved since it was first rolled out.
